About the Organisation
NFT Consult is a premier human resources consultancy firm that has established itself as a leader in talent acquisition, management, and development across East Africa. Founded with a vision to bridge the gap between top talent and leading organizations, NFT Consult has consistently delivered exceptional HR solutions tailored to meet the unique needs of its clients.
Established in 2005, NFT Consult is a business process outsourcing firm headquartered in Kampala, Uganda, with additional offices in Hoima, South Africa, Kenya, Botswana, Rwanda, Tanzania, Zambia, Burundi, and South Sudan. The company specializes in executive search, staff recruitment, manpower outsourcing, HR process outsourcing, training, and talent development, aiming to transform organizations and unlock individual potential. NFT Consult serves clients across various sectors, including ICT, oil and gas, telecommunications, and financial services.

Job Title: Business Operations & Marketing Officer
Organisation: NFT Consult
Duty Station: Kampala, Uganda
Salary: 12,000,000 UGX
Job Summary:
The Business Operations & Marketing Officer supports our client’s sustainability strategy by driving enterprise development, strengthening the savings and credit program, leading merchandise and sales initiatives, organizing fundraising events, and managing digital marketing. The role ensures that business ventures, market linkages, and promotional campaigns (both traditional and digital) contribute to financial growth, sponsor/donor retention, and long-term organizational impact. The Business Operations & Marketing Officer also works closely with the Head of Finance and IT to align business ventures with financial systems and reporting standards.
